Overview of the Mesopotamian Flood Story

The Mesopotamian Flood Story is one of the oldest recorded flood myths in human history.

It originates from ancient Mesopotamia, a region in the Near East that encompassed modern-day Iraq, Syria, and parts of Iran and Turkey.

The flood story is documented in several ancient Mesopotamian texts, including the Epic of Gilgamesh and the Atrahasis Epic.

Introduction to Nisir: Mount of Salvation

Nisir, also known as Mount Nisir, is a crucial element in the Mesopotamian Flood Story.

It is the mountain where the hero of the flood myth, Utnapishtim, seeks refuge and ultimately survives the catastrophic flood.

Nisir is described as a sacred and divine mountain, a place of salvation amidst the devastation caused by the flood.

Historical and Cultural Context of Nisir

To understand the significance of Nisir, it is crucial to consider the historical and cultural context in which the Mesopotamian Flood Story emerged.

Ancient Mesopotamian society was heavily influenced by its environment, particularly the unpredictable Euphrates and Tigris Rivers.

These rivers were prone to flooding, causing widespread devastation and loss of life.

The story of the flood, including Nisir, likely emerged as a way for the ancient Mesopotamians to make sense of these natural disasters.

Role of Nisir in the Survival of Humanity

Nisir plays a critical role in the survival of humanity in the Mesopotamian Flood Story.

According to the myth, the gods decide to unleash a catastrophic flood to wipe out humanity due to their noisy and disrespectful behavior.

However, the god Ea warns Utnapishtim of the impending flood and instructs him to build a massive boat, known as an ark, to save himself, his family, and a selection of animals.

Utnapishtim successfully navigates the floodwaters and eventually lands on Nisir, where he and his fellow survivors are able to repopulate the earth.

Comparisons with Other Sacred Mountains in Ancient Cultures

The concept of a sacred mountain as a place of salvation and divine connection is not unique to the Mesopotamian Flood Story.

Similar motifs can be found in other ancient cultures and religious traditions.

For example, in Greek mythology, Mount Olympus served as the dwelling place of the gods.

In Hinduism, Mount Kailash is considered the abode of Lord Shiva.

These parallels suggest a universal human fascination with mountains as sacred spaces and their association with divine power and protection.
